XGID=b-B-BBB-A---cC--bc-cbB-A--:1:1:1:00:2:2:0:5:10


Match Play. 2-2 to 5. Should Red redouble? If redoubled, should White take?


This is a drop for money because two-thirds of Red’s wins are gammons and taking is very nearly a blunder.


At this match score Red should not redouble because gammons become meaningless and White has 33% winning chances. Redoubling is a blunder.


Red should play on for a gammon which gives him the match or a single game which gets him to 4-2 (Crawford).
